This months favourites range from fashion to beauty & skincare - I’ve been loving a whole range of things! molton bRown Jasmine & sun roseid never buy myself a molton brown shower gel, as I think they’re the height of unnecessary but extremely luxurious luxuries! However I got this one from the look fantastic advent calandar and I’ve fallen in love with it! The reason for this is the scent - it reminds me so much of Chanel N°5. Admittedly it’s a very weak scent, which I’ve seen a few people complain about, but I just can’t get enough of it! To me it’s a softer version of N°5 - which is composed of jasmine and rose. It’s become a daily product of mine & something I’ll defiantly be repurchasing! this works stress check roll onthis time of year can be stressful & I’m a firm believer in aromatherapy as a way of combatting this! The 100% natural blend of essential oils includes eucalyptus which cleanses, invigorates & counters mental fatigue. Frankincense acts as an antiseptic & aids physical and mental relaxation, whilst lavender oil relives hypertension and helps induce sleep! By simply rolling on the pulse points - you do notice a reduction in mental tension, and it doubles up as a gorgeous perfume too! chanel red editionfinally saving the best until last.
